The HONDA LEAD 110 (2008-11) is a popular choice in the UK as a reliable and practical scooter rather than a traditional car, often used for short city commutes and errands. It is a lightweight, small motorcycle designed to be easy to handle, making it ideal for new riders or those looking for an affordable way to get around town. The model's popularity is reflected in the data from mycarcheck.com, which shows a decent number of 173 look-ups and 116 different VINs, indicating steady interest and diverse ownership.
This scooter is known for its simplicity, fuel efficiency, and modest running costs, with an average recorded mileage of about 26,000 miles. Its typical users include urban commuters and students, who value its cost-effectiveness and ease of use. The HONDA LEAD 110 (2008-11) is often praised for its dependable performance and relatively low maintenance needs, making it a popular choice for first-time buyers or those seeking a second vehicle.
Compared to rivals in its class, the HONDA LEAD 110 stands out for its build quality and Honda’s reputation for durability. Its design is straightforward yet functional, emphasizing practicality over luxury. With an average private sale value around £500, it remains an excellent, budget-friendly option for anyone needing a simple, reliable ride in the city.
